From 5f9668526491332f62c05ad831dbf6d5fdc2b6d0 Mon Sep 17 00:00:00 2001 From: Patrick Schönberger Date: Fri, 30 Jul 2021 18:32:33 +0200 Subject: complete grammar --- gen/TocLexer.tokens | 56 ++++++++++++++++++++++++++++++++++++----------------- 1 file changed, 38 insertions(+), 18 deletions(-) (limited to 'gen/TocLexer.tokens') diff --git a/gen/TocLexer.tokens b/gen/TocLexer.tokens index 980b6cf..ccfc5b5 100644 --- a/gen/TocLexer.tokens +++ b/gen/TocLexer.tokens @@ -14,24 +14,44 @@ T__12=13 T__13=14 T__14=15 T__15=16 -BINARY_OPERATOR=17 -INTLIT=18 -NAME=19 -WS=20 -NEWLINE=21 +T__16=17 +T__17=18 +T__18=19 +T__19=20 +T__20=21 +T__21=22 +T__22=23 +POSTFIX_OP=24 +PREFIX_OP=25 +BINARY_OP=26 +INT_LIT=27 +DECIMAL_LIT=28 +STRING_LIT=29 +BOOL_LIT=30 +NAME=31 +WS=32 +NEWLINE=33 +NUMBER=34 'var'=1 ':'=2 '='=3 -'func'=4 -'('=5 -')'=6 -','=7 -'{'=8 -'}'=9 -'struct'=10 -'if'=11 -'while'=12 -'return'=13 -'['=14 -']'=15 -'.'=16 +'*'=4 +'['=5 +']'=6 +'func'=7 +'('=8 +')'=9 +','=10 +'{'=11 +'}'=12 +'struct'=13 +'if'=14 +'else'=15 +'switch'=16 +'case'=17 +'for'=18 +'while'=19 +'return'=20 +'?'=21 +'.'=22 +'->'=23 -- cgit v1.2.3